Afternoon game viewing in Tarangire National Park - with its unusual and compelling landscape; Grassy Savannah and woodlands, liberally dotted with ancient and massive Baobab trees give the park a slightly surreal or primeval aspect, especially when they have no leaves. Enjoy full day game drive in Tarangire National Park. The Tarangire river attracts migratory animals in large numbers and is an ideal place to see elephant, buffalo, lion, leopard, hyena, giraffe, baboon, warthog and a wide variety of plains game, especially during the dry season.

This morning we set out on an unforgettable game drive as we descend to the floor of magnificent Ngorongoro Crater, a World Heritage Site and, at 100 square miles, the world’s largest intact and perfectly formed volcanic caldera. The unique biosphere here has remained unchanged for eons; towering walls encircle the crater’s floor which represents Africa in microcosm; grassland, swamps, lakes, forests, and some 25,000 mammals, including elephant, black rhinoceros, lion, hippo, and zebra. Because Ngorongoro has abundant food and water year-round, the animals here do not migrate as they do between Masai Mara and the Serengeti. And because they live within the confines of the steep-walled caldera, Ngorongoro’s animals are less shy and more approachable than those at other reserves. Throughout our explorations we also may see semi-nomadic Maasai tribesmen as they engage in their age-old practice of grazing their cattle alongside the wild animals. Afternoon game viewing in Serengeti National Park (North is a remote and breathtaking region of the Serengeti National Park, known for its dramatic landscapes and the thrilling spectacle of the Great Migration. Between July and October, vast herds of wildebeest and zebras cross the Mara River, often braving crocodile-infested waters—a true wildlife drama. The area offers excellent game viewing year-round, with opportunities to spot big cats, elephants, and other iconic African wildlife in a quieter, less-crowded setting. With its golden light, sweeping vistas, and up-close wildlife encounters, Serengeti North is also a dream location for capturing stunning photographs.
